Abstract

This report provides an insight into the local business activity, livability and societal vitality in the rural areas of the Province of Friesland. The report encompasses a literature study and a regional analysis relating to these issues. The regional analysis was carried out in two municipalities in the Province of Friesland, namely Ferwerderadeel and Gaasterlân-Sleat. Eight interviews conducted in each municipality reviewed their strengths and weaknesses, as well as the opportunities and threats of relevance to their situation. The report also con-tains an account of the Naar een levendige economie in een vitaal platteland ('Towards a lively economy and a vital countryside') Workshop organised to discuss issues including the results from this study.
